what is zero sequence curr
ent ?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/ ayush chamoli
according to fortescue- unbalanced 3 phase voltage nd
current(during fault) r made up of three symmetrical
component having positive,negative nd zero sequence.
zero sequence-when all the symmetrical components r in
phase nd hve same magnitude.
+ve sequence- when symmetrical components r in 120 degree
phase wrt to each other nd hve same phase sequence as
supply voltage.
-ve sequence-when components hve 120 degree phase wrt each
other nd hve opposite phase sequence compared to supply
voltage(3-phase).
for 3phase(symetrical or balanced fault)- only +ve sequence
exist while zero nd -ve sequence r zero.
LG fault all sequences r equal.
LL fault-only + nd -ve sequence(as no ground thats why no
zero sequence).
LLG fault-all sequences nd hve different values.
